#a7b63d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a7b63d is composed of 65.5% red, 71.4%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 66.5%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 67.4 degrees, a saturation of 49.8% and a lightness of 47.6%. #a7b63d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ff7a with #4f6d00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c33.

#a7b63d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a7b63d has RGB values of R:167, G:182, B:61 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0, Y:0.66,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 10991165.
